1973 Dodge Charger WHEEL UPGRADE
Hey guys, I recently got a 73 Charger and am looking to upgrade my wheels. I am thinking I want to get American Racing VN501 wheels. Any advice on 15 vs 17 inch rims. And what width should I get? I am new to this and just starting out. Need some advice. Andy |
15x7 and 15x8 if going for a tradition muscle car look. 275/60R15 will fit on the rear.
Or if you want a more modern muscle look the 17x7 frontt 17x9 with +12mm offset rear. |

I've been using 15x8s (275/60s) in the rear and 15x7s (215/70s) up front on my 74 Charger for years, looks fine and no clearance issues. Archer |
